Palm Springs was not able to break out of their rough patch on Wednesday as the team picked up their eighth straight loss. They took a hard 26-7 fall against the Yucaipa Thunderbirds.
Palm Springs' defeat dropped their record down to 1-8. As for Yucaipa, they moved to 6-5 with that win, which also ended their three-game losing streak.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Palm Springs will head out to face off against Palm Desert at 7:30 p.m. on Monday. As for Yucaipa, they will challenge Arlington at 7:30 p.m. on Monday.
